Output 5668c76ffb300e3005b9ce5d260c3c57a11946d5d82408fa880060d648a06433:4

value
20812161
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ba0404340181c41645d3edd18a8359f335dd8000 OP_EQUAL
address
MQrijBBKiauFuzst5bDc8HAspumDm4Qiqj
transaction
5668c76ffb300e3005b9ce5d260c3c57a11946d5d82408fa880060d648a06433
spent
true